What is the theme of Locomotion by Jacqueline Woodson?

The central theme of Locomotion, a novel written in verse about a young boy in the foster care system after a house fire killed his parents, is the importance of family. The novel, written by Jacqueline Woodson also explores themes of love, loss, relationships, society and race.

What topics does Jacqueline Woodson write about?

Woodson has several themes that appear in many of her novels. She explores issues of gender, class and race as well as family and history. She is known for using these common themes in ground-breaking ways.
